Ganj Par
Ganj Par () is a Lower Paleolithic site located in the Gilan province in northern Iran. Located on an old western terrace of the Sefīd-Rūd River, the site was discovered by a team of archaeologists from the Center for Paleolithic Research of the National Museum of Iran in 2002. The Lower Paleolithic cave site of Darband Cave is located east of Ganj Par. Artefacts About 150 stone artifacts — handaxes, cleavers, a pick, choppers, and smaller flake tools — made of limestone, igneous rocks, and sandstone have been found at the site. There are some similarities between these Acheulian stone tools with those found in Caucasus region. Lithic Flake
In archaeology, a lithic flake is a "portion of rock (geology), rock removed from an objective piece by percussion or pressure,"Andrefsky, W. (2005) ''Lithics: Macroscopic Approaches to Analysis''. 2d Ed. Cambridge, Cambridge University Press and may also be referred to as simply a ''flake'', or collectively as debitage. The objective piece, or the rock being reduced by the removal of flakes, is known as a lithic core, core.Andrefsky, W. (2005) ''Lithics: Macroscopic Approaches to Analysis''. 2d Ed. Cambridge, Cambridge University Press Once the proper tool stone has been selected, a percussor or pressure flaker (e.g., an antler Tine (structural), tine) is used to direct a sharp blow, or apply sufficient force, respectively, to the surface of the stone, often on the edge of the piece. The energy of this blow propagates through the material, often (termination type, but not always) producing a Hertzian cone of force which causes the rock to fracture in a controllable fashion. Caucasus
The Caucasus () or Caucasia (), is a region spanning Eastern Europe and Western Asia. It is situated between the Black Sea and the Caspian Sea, comprising parts of Southern Russia, Georgia, Armenia, and Azerbaijan. The Caucasus Mountains, including the Greater Caucasus range, have conventionally been considered as a natural barrier between Europe and Asia, bisecting the Eurasian landmass. Mount Elbrus, Europe's highest mountain, is situated in the Western Caucasus area of Russia. On the southern side, the Lesser Caucasus includes the Javakheti Plateau and the Armenian highlands. The Caucasus is divided into the North Caucasus and South Caucasus, although the Western Caucasus also exists as a distinct geographic space within the North Caucasus. The Greater Caucasus mountain range in the north is mostly shared by Russia and Georgia as well as the northernmost parts of Azerbaijan. Acheulian
Acheulean (; also Acheulian and Mode II), from the French after the type site of Saint-Acheul, is an archaeological industry of stone tool manufacture characterized by the distinctive oval and pear-shaped "hand axes" associated with ''Homo erectus'' and derived species such as ''Homo heidelbergensis''. Acheulean tools were produced during the Lower Palaeolithic era across Africa and much of West Asia, South Asia, East Asia and Europe, and are typically found with ''Homo erectus'' remains. It is thought that Acheulean technologies first developed about 2 million years ago, derived from the more primitive Oldowan technology associated with ''Homo habilis''. The Acheulean includes at least the early part of the Middle Paleolithic. Its end is not well defined; if Sangoan (also known as Epi-Acheulean) is included, it may be taken to last until as late as 130,000 years ago. Sandstone
Sandstone is a Clastic rock#Sedimentary clastic rocks, clastic sedimentary rock composed mainly of grain size, sand-sized (0.0625 to 2 mm) silicate mineral, silicate grains, Cementation (geology), cemented together by another mineral. Sandstones comprise about 20–25% of all sedimentary rocks. Most sandstone is composed of quartz or feldspar, because they are the most resistant minerals to the weathering processes at the Earth's surface. Like uncemented sand, sandstone may be imparted any color by impurities within the minerals, but the most common colors are tan, brown, yellow, red, grey, pink, white, and black. Because sandstone beds can form highly visible cliffs and other topography, topographic features, certain colors of sandstone have become strongly identified with certain regions, such as the red rock deserts of Arches National Park and other areas of the Southwestern United States, American Southwest. Igneous Rock
Igneous rock ( ), or magmatic rock, is one of the three main rock types, the others being sedimentary and metamorphic. Igneous rocks are formed through the cooling and solidification of magma or lava. The magma can be derived from partial melts of existing rocks in either a planet's mantle or crust. Typically, the melting is caused by one or more of three processes: an increase in temperature, a decrease in pressure, or a change in composition. Solidification into rock occurs either below the surface as intrusive rocks or on the surface as extrusive rocks. Igneous rock may form with crystallization to form granular, crystalline rocks, or without crystallization to form natural glasses. Igneous rocks occur in a wide range of geological settings: shields, platforms, orogens, basins, large igneous provinces, extended crust and oceanic crust. Limestone
Limestone is a type of carbonate rock, carbonate sedimentary rock which is the main source of the material Lime (material), lime. It is composed mostly of the minerals calcite and aragonite, which are different Polymorphism (materials science), crystal forms of calcium carbonate . Limestone forms when these minerals Precipitation (chemistry), precipitate out of water containing dissolved calcium. This can take place through both biological and nonbiological processes, though biological processes, such as the accumulation of corals and shells in the sea, have likely been more important for the last 540 million years. Limestone often contains fossils which provide scientists with information on ancient environments and on the evolution of life. About 20% to 25% of sedimentary rock is carbonate rock, and most of this is limestone. Lower Paleolithic
The Lower Paleolithic (or Lower Palaeolithic) is the earliest subdivision of the Paleolithic or Old Stone Age. It spans the time from around 3.3 million years ago when the first evidence for stone tool production and use by hominins appears in the current archaeological record, until around 300,000 years ago, spanning the Oldowan ("mode 1") and Acheulean ("mode 2") lithics industries. In African archaeology, the time period roughly corresponds to the Early Stone Age, the earliest finds dating back to 3.3 million years ago, with Lomekwian stone tool technology, spanning Mode 1 stone tool technology, which begins roughly 2.6 million years ago and ends between 400,000 and 250,000 years ago, with Mode 2 technology. The Middle Paleolithic followed the Lower Paleolithic and recorded the appearance of the more advanced prepared-core tool-making technologies such as the Mousterian. Handaxe
A hand axe (or handaxe or Acheulean hand axe) is a prehistoric stone tool with two faces that is the longest-used tool in human history. It is made from stone, usually flint or chert that has been "reduced" and shaped from a larger piece by knapping, or hitting against another stone. They are characteristic of the lower Acheulean and middle Palaeolithic (Mousterian) periods, roughly 1.6 million years ago to about 100,000 years ago, and used by ''Homo erectus'' and other early humans, but rarely by ''Homo sapiens''. Their technical name (biface) comes from the fact that the archetypical model is a generally bifacial (with two wide sides or faces) and almond-shaped (amygdaloidal) lithic flake. Hand axes tend to be symmetrical along their longitudinal axis and formed by pressure or percussion. Darband Cave
Darband Cave is a Lower Paleolithic site in the Gilan Province in northern Iran, located on the north side of a deep tributary canyon of the Siahrud River, a tributary of the Sefīd-Rūd River that flows into the Caspian Sea. The cave contains evidence of the earliest prehistoric human cave occupation during the Lower Paleolithic in Iran. Stone artifacts and animal fossils were discovered by a group of Iranian archaeologists of the ''Department of Paleolithic'' of the National Museum of Iran and ICHTO of Gilan. The site dates back to the late Middle Pleistocene period. The site was excavated by a team under the direction of Fereidoun Biglari in 2012 Biglari, F., V. Jahani, M. Mashkour, and S. Amini, 2014, Test Excavations at the Lower Paleolithic Site of Darband Cave, Roudbar, Gilan Province, 2012, Proceedings of the 12th Annual Symposium on the Iranian Archaeology, pp. 101-104, Iranian Center for Archaeological Research, Tehran.
